One Piece Mugen V9 is a fan-made fighting game that brings the massive world of Eiichiro Oda’s masterpiece to life. Built on the highly customizable MUGEN engine, this specific version stands out as one of the most comprehensive and polished updates in the history of the series. For many fans, the story begins before the first fight. Since Mugen is primarily a PC engine, Android players often navigate a "procedural" setup involving Exagear emulators and custom control configurations to get the game running smoothly. This technical hurdle has become a shared rite of passage for the community, with countless tutorials on sites like YouTube helping players reach the Grand Line.
